subatomic particle
The class of ElementalSubstances that are smaller than Atoms and compose Atoms.
Relationships      
Parents elemental substance The Class of PureSubstances that cannot be separated into two or more Substances by ordinary chemical (or physical) means. This excludes nuclear reactions. ElementalSubstances are composed of only one kind of atom. Examples: Iron (Fe), copper (Cu), and oxygen (O_2). ElementalSubstances are the simplest PureSubstances.
Children atomic nucleusThe core of the Atom. It is composed of Protons and Neutrons.
 electronSubatomicParticles that surround the AtomicNucleus. They have a negative charge.
 neutronComponents of the AtomicNucleus. They have no charge.
 protonComponents of the AtomicNucleus. They have a positive charge.
